Workshop Week at the Start of the Semester!
Please note. Workshop Week will take place between September 23 - 27, before Welcome Week!
Between 9.00 AM - 12.00 PM, there will be free short workshop sessions every day during this week designed to help you prepare for the start of the upcoming Winter Semester! The workshops have been organized by the Office of Student Psychological Counseling Linz and are open to all students (available in German only). Detailed information about the workshops, topics and schedule are available at the website of Student Psychological Counseling Linz below.

Campus Tour & an Introduction to the Library
The JKU Somnium observation platform, the Science Park, the floating café on the university pond, dining halls, libraries, and more... Join our guides and your fellow students on a tour of the JKU campus!
During Welcome Week, JKU campus tours are available every day at different times and you can choose a tour according to your major and when it is most convenient for you!
- Law, Social Sciences, Economics & Business Administration
- Engineering, Informatics or Natural Sciences
- An introduction to the JKU Main Campus Library & the Learning Center

Self-Guided JKU Campus Tour
A drone catch net, edible hedges, a floating café, and much more at the JKU - and at any time! If you have time to take a walk, grab your smartphone to visit the spots on the map and use the QR codes for info. You'll find a lot of interesting information about your university.
